Safety Warnings 
Lithium Battery Caution  
Danger of explosion if battery is incorrectly replaced. A lithium battery on the RouteFinder VPN PC board provides 
backup power for the time-keeping capability. The battery has an estimated life expectancy of ten years. When it starts 
to weaken, the date and time may be incorrect. If the battery fails, send the board back to Multi-Tech for battery 
replacement.  
Ethernet Ports Caution  
The Ethernet ports are not designed to be connected to a Public Telecommunication Network. 
Software Recovery CD Warning 
Do not use the Software Recovery CD for any purpose except for re-installing software onto the RouteFinder VPN hard 
drive. 
Telecom Warnings for Modem  
• 
Never install telephone wiring during a lightning storm.  
• 
Never install telephone jacks in a wet location unless the jack is specifically designed for wet locations. 
• 
This product is to be used with UL and cUL listed computers. 
• 
Never touch uninsulated telephone wires or terminals unless the telephone line has been disconnected at the 
network interface. 
• 
Avoid using a telephone during an electrical storm. There may be a remote risk of electrical shock from 
lightening. 
• 
Do not use the telephone to report a gas leak in the vicinity of the leak. 
• 
To reduce the risk of fire, use only No. 26 AWG or larger Telecommunications line cord. 
 
Safety Recommendations for Rack Installations 
Ensure proper installation of the ROUTEFINDER in a closed or multi-unit enclosure by following the recommended 
installation as defined by the enclosure manufacturer.  Do not place the ROUTEFINDER directly on top of other equipment 
or place other equipment directly on top of the ROUTEFINDER. 
If installing the ROUTEFINDER in a closed or multi-unit enclosure, ensure adequate airflow within the rack so that the 
maximum recommended ambient temperature is not exceeded. 
Ensure that the ROUTEFINDER is properly connected to earth ground via a grounded power cord. If a power strip is used, 
ensure that the power strip provides adequate grounding of the attached apparatus. 
Ensure that the main supply circuit is capable of handling the load of the ROUTEFINDER. Refer to the power label on the 
equipment for load requirements. 
Maximum ambient temperature for the ROUTEFINDER is 50 degrees Celsius (120
° F). 
This equipment should only be installed by properly qualified service personnel. 
Connect like circuits. In other words, connect SELV (Secondary Extra Low Voltage) circuits to SELV circuits and TN 
(Telecommunications Network) circuits to TN circuits.
